2 786 Brown, Sule, Willims, Puntis, Booth, nd McNeish INTRADUODENAL PANCREATIC FUNCTION TESTS After fsting nd sedtion with chlorpromzine the children were intubted with 12 FG nsoduodenl tube tht hd been modified by removing the end nd dding side holes The tip of the tube ws plced t the duodenojejunl flexure under rdiogrphic control Contmintion of duodenl fluid with gstric fluid ws prevented by frequently spirting the stomch through nsogstric tube Full detils of the technique re given by Tripp et l7 The pncretic function tests were done by technique similr to tht of Hdorn8 Fluid ws collected by suction over two 10 minute bsl secretion periods Pncreozymin ws given intrvenously (2 U/kg body weight) nd further two 10 minute fluid collections were then mde This ws followed immeditely by n intrvenous injection of secretin (2 U/kg body weight), nd fluid collection ws continued for further three 10 minute periods Ech fluid specimen ws plced in vcuum flsk with solid crbon dioxide immeditely fter collection In the lbortory, fluids were kept t -20 C Chymotrypsin nd trypsin were mesured within 24 hours of the completion of the test The duodenl fluid ws nlysed without ny preprtion except centrifugtion t 3000 g for 10 minutes t 4 C to remove insoluble mteril Enzyme ctivities were mesured in ech 10 minute fluid specimen Men concentrtions were clculted for the five specimens collected fter stimultion with pncreozymin Secretion rtes were clculted by dding the content of the sme five specimens nd expressing the result s proportion of body weight The smpling procedure my hve resulted in the loss of some prt of the enzyme secreted, so secretion rtes were designted 'pprent secretion rte' STOOL COLLECTION AND PREPARATION For the 30 children in the first prt of the study, three specimens of stool weighing 1-2 g were collected t rndom on three seprte dys within 72 hours of the intrduodenl pncretic function test Stool nlyses were done on smples diluted 1/7 w/w About0-5 g stool ws first homogenised 1/3 w/w with wter using Potter-Elvehjem pttern glss nd Teflon homogeniser with 0 1 mm clernce for mximum dispersion of stool solids This homogente ws diluted with n equl volume of 0-01 M TRIS buffer, ph 7-8, to produce finl stool dilution of 1/7w/w Chymotrypsin ctivity is dsorbed to the solid phse of fecl homogentes, so cre ws tken to prepre extremely fine homogentes nd to mix them thoroughly before smpling for nlysis For the 46 children with cystic fibrosis nd clinicl mlbsorption single stool specimen ws collected t rndom before strting replcement of pncretic enzymes, or fter withdrwl of enzymes replcement for minimum of 72 hours before stool collection ENZYME MEASUREMENTS Chymotrypsin (EC 34211) nd trypsin (EC 34214) were mesured by kinetic, potentiometric methods,2 in which the rte of hydrolysis of enzyme specific, synthetic substrtes (cetyl tyrosine ethyl ester nd benzoyl rginine ethyl ester for chymotrypsin nd trypsin, respectively) ws recorded with n utomtic titrtor nd recorder (Rdiometer, Copenhgen) The chymotrypsin nd trypsin concentrtions were determined using bovine chymotrypsin (Sigm C4129) nd trypsin (Sigm T8642) for the reference stndrds The precision of the fecl chymotrypsin nlysis ws determined by duplicte nlysis of 30 fecl smples covering the rnge ig/g stool The coefficient of vrition ws 58% The recovery of 25 ig bovine chymotrypsin dded to 14 seprte fecl homogentes rnged from 90* % with men recovery of 992% The bovine chymotrypsin reference stndrd hd n ctivity of 0*17 U/tg, the unit being the ctivity tht hydrolysed 1 [tmol of cetyl tyrosine ethyl ester in one minute under the conditions described for the method Results DUODENAL FLUID ENZYMES Of the 30 children studied, 25 responded to the pncreozymin stimultion Twenty four hd pprent trypsin secretion rtes bove the lower limit of the control rnge tht ws defined by Hdorn8 nd confirmed in this deprtment (fig 1), nd one ws below In the remining five tests, the pprent trypsin secretion rtes were grossly subnorml with no enzyme ctivity detectble in three nd trces only in two The pprent chymotrypsin secretion rtes were segregted in the sme wy The five children who filed to produce trypsin response fter stimultion with pncreozymin lso filed to produce chymotrypsin response The child tht produced mesurble but subnorml pprent trypsin secretion rte lso hd subnorml pprent secretion rte of chymotrypsin of only 30% of the lower limit (men minus 2 SD) of the 24 norml responders The results of nlysis of duodenl fluid therefore rnged from grossly subnorml through prtil insufficiency to the physiologicl rnge, thereby providing wide

4 788 Brown, Sule, Willims, Puntis, Booth, nd McNeish the children produced inconsistent results from either source PATIENTS WITH PANCREATIC INSUFFICIENCY In the 46 children with cystic fibrosis nd clinicl mlbsorption fecl chymotrypsin ws bsent in 16, nd in the remining 30 concentrtions were 60% (72 [ig/g stool) or less of the lower limit of our reference rnge The medin concentrtion ws 6 ig/g stool, or 5% of the lower limit of the reference rnge Discussion In the study correlting duodenl enzyme ctivities nd fecl concentrtions, men fecl chymotrypsin concentrtions derived from three seprte stool specimens collected t rndom within 72 hours of the intrduodenl test were highly significntly correlted with the pprent secretion rtes of chymotrypsin The correltion pplied whether pncretic function ws compromised or within the physiologicl rnge, with the result tht the segregtion in the pprent secretion rtes of chymotrypsin between norml pncretic function nd pncretic insufficiency ws reproduced identiclly by the men fecl chymotrypsin concentrtions In the 46 children with cystic fibrosis nd clinicl evidence of mlbsorption fecl chymotrypsin concentrtions were without exception grossly subnorml Vrious mesures of correltion hve been reported in dults between: duodenl output of chymotrypsin nd output in 24 hour stool collections9; duodenl output of trypsin nd chymotrypsin concentrtions in stool specimens collected t rndom'(; nd duodenl concentrtion of chymotrypsin nd fecl concentrtion" None, however, correlted chymotrypsin secretion rtes with chymotrypsin concentrtion in stool specimens collected t rndom-the only specimens tht re redily vilble in infnts nd young children There hve been no correltion studies reported in children It ws necessry to use multiple fecl nlyses to chieve the degree of ssocition between duodenl nd fecl mesurements tht we hve shown Using only the results from the first of the three stool nlyses for correltion produced significntly lower degree of ssocition Homogeneity of chymotrypsin distribution hs been climed both within the individul stool12 nd between three stool specimens collected t rndom on seprte dys11 This my be wht usully hppens, but our experience hs been tht the occurrence of comprtively unrepresenttive results from nlysis of single stool specimen is sufficiently frequent to mke multiple nlyses essentil Four of the 75 individul stool nlyses in the correltion study differed by more thn 50% (medin vlue=14%) from the men vlue of their relevnt triplictes, nd the lrgest devition ws 84% Such differences re quite lrge enough to give rise to misinterprettion of single results t the lower limit of the reference rnge Other workers hve lso emphsised this point, recommending the use of two'( or more13 stool specimens collected t rndom Moeller'3 found three of 22 fecl chymotrypsin results from nine dults with pncretic exocrine insufficiency within their control rnge By repet testing nd using men vlues ll flse negtives were eliminted We recommend the use of three specimens collected t rndom If ll three stool specimens produce chymotrypsin concentrtions significntly greter thn the lower limit of the reference rnge, pncretic insufficiency t the time of the investigtion cn be excluded This would not be true for specific lipse, co-lipse, or trypsinogen deficiencies but these conditions re extremely rre In the 46 children with cystic fibrosis nd cliniclly recognised mlbsorption, fecl chymotrypsin concentrtions were unequivocily subnorml, nd single stool specimens were sufficient to identify the gross pncretic insufficiency chrcteristic of the disese The children were selected for the present study becuse they hd mlbsorption nd it ws not considered ethiclly justifible to confirm the degree of pncretic insufficiency by intubtion nd hormone stimultion Controversy persists over the efficiency of fecl chymotrypsin mesurement s method of ssessing pncretic function becuse of confusion over the function nd cpbility of the test The test my not detect the initil stges of insufficiency in developing disese It cnnot differentite between norml pncretic function nd chronic pncretitis where secretion (though invribly ultimtely compromised) my initilly be norml, nd pncretic crcinom where reduced secretion (if it occurs) depends on the site nd nture of the lesion The reputtion of the test hs suffered becuse it does not resolve these 'dult' problems In ddition to the difference in the clinicl questions being sked, there my be other resons for greter specificity in children Men whole gut trnsit times re shorter in children, the trnsit time of the neonte14 being bout qurter of tht of the dult'5 The shorter trnsit time reduces the opportunity for bcteril'6 nd enzymtic'7 degrdtion in trnsit, mking the test more direct nd incresing its specificity Reducing dult whole gut trnsit time with purgtives to bout tht of the neonte improves the duodenl fecl chymotrypsin correltion9
